REPORT: Canadian Death Toll In Iran’s Missile Strike On Plane Revised

Foreign Affairs Minister Francois-Philippe Champagne says 57 Canadians died when Iran shot down the Ukrainian International Airlines flight.

During a press conference, Canadian Foreign Affairs Minister Francois-Philippe Champagne revised the Canadian death toll in Iran’s shooting down of an airliner downward.

Earlier, the government had said 63 Canadians were killed.

Now, Champagne says 57 Canadians died.
